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Chili Con Carne
Step 1: Heat the Oil
Begin by heating 2 tablespoons of olive oil in a large pot over medium heat. Allow the oil to shimmer slightly, indicating it’s ready. This step sets the stage for a flavor-packed Chili Con Carne as you’ll be sautéing the aromatics that bring depth to your dish.
Step 2: Sauté Aromatics
Add 1 large chopped onion and 1 tablespoon of minced garlic to the pot. Stir frequently, cooking for about 3–5 minutes until the onion becomes translucent and fragrant. This aromatic base creates a rich foundation, filling your kitchen with delightful scents that hint at the savory meal to come.
Step 3: Brown the Beef
Next, introduce 2 pounds of ground beef into the mix. Break it apart with a wooden spoon, cooking until it turns a rich browned color—around 6–8 minutes. This step is crucial for developing depth in your Chili Con Carne, as browning the meat enhances its flavor and texture.
Step 4: Drain Excess Fat
Once the beef is browned, carefully drain any excess fat from the pot, allowing the meat mixture to retain just enough fat for flavor enhancement. Be cautious as you do this; using a colander or ladle can help maintain the integrity of your flavorful base.
Step 5: Add Spices
With the beef ready, sprinkle in 2 tablespoons of chili powder, 1 teaspoon of cumin, 1 teaspoon of salt, and ½ teaspoon of black pepper. Stir the mixture well and cook for an additional 2 minutes. This process helps to release the essential oils of the spices, infusing your Chili Con Carne with vibrant flavors.
Step 6: Incorporate Liquids
Pour in 1 cup of beef broth and 28 ounces of diced tomatoes. Mix everything thoroughly, ensuring that the spices and meat are well combined with the liquids. This hearty foundation sets you up for a fabulous simmer, creating that comforting sauce synonymous with great Chili Con Carne.
Step 7: Bring to a Boil
Increase the heat to high and bring the mixture to a vigorous boil, watching for bubbles to break the surface. Once boiling, reduce the heat to low, allowing the flavors to meld beautifully as you prepare for the next stage of cooking.
Step 8: Simmer for Flavor
Let your Chili Con Carne simmer gently for 30 minutes. During this time, the rich flavors will deepen, melding together into a harmonious and comforting dish. Be sure to stir occasionally, preventing anything from sticking to the bottom of the pot.
Step 9: Add Beans
Finally, stir in 1 can each of drained and rinsed kidney beans and black beans. Cook for an additional 10 minutes, allowing the beans to heat through and absorb the wonderful flavors of the Chili Con Carne. This step adds texture and heartiness, making each bite a delightful experience.

How to Store and Freeze Chili Con Carne
Fridge: Store leftover Chili Con Carne in an airtight container for up to 3 days. This makes it an excellent option for meal prepping or post-gathering enjoyment!
Freezer: For longer storage, freeze the chili in freezer-safe containers or resealable bags for up to 3 months. Be sure to label with the date for easy tracking.
Reheating: When ready to enjoy, thaw overnight in the fridge. Reheat in a pot over low heat, stirring occasionally until warmed through, or microwave in short intervals, ensuring even heating.

Expert Tips for Chili Con Carne
• Prepping Ingredients: Chop onions and garlic ahead of time to streamline cooking and prevent interruptions during the process.
• Browning Beef: Ensure the pan is hot enough before adding ground beef; this helps achieve a good sear and maximizes flavor.
• Spice Balance: Adjust chili powder and cumin to tailor heat level to your taste; too much can overpower the dish.
• Simmer Long Enough: Allow the chili to simmer for at least 30 minutes; this develops richer flavors essential in Chili Con Carne.
• Avoid Overcooking Beans: Add beans in the last 10 minutes of cooking to prevent them from becoming mushy while still absorbing delicious flavors.
• Make It Saucy: For a thinner consistency, add more beef broth or diced tomatoes to ensure you have the perfect sauce for enjoying!

Make Ahead Options
Chili Con Carne is a fantastic recipe for meal prep enthusiasts! You can brown the ground beef and sauté the onions and garlic up to 24 hours in advance, allowing for a flavorful base that holds up beautifully. Simply refrigerate the cooked mixture in an airtight container until you're ready to get cooking. When you're ready to serve, reheat the mixture in a pot, add the spices, beef broth, and diced tomatoes, then simmer for about 30 minutes. Don’t forget to stir in the beans during the last 10 minutes of cooking!
